Democrat Faces Backlash for Defending Women’s Rights in NH!

The heated debate over House Bill 148 in New Hampshire reveals the growing divide in American society regarding gender identity and women’s rights. This issue has ignited passions, prompting fervent arguments both in support of and against the bill. The essence of this legislation lies in the potential reinstatement of policies that some believe could discriminate against transgender individuals while others argue are essential to protect women’s spaces.

During a recent legislative session, strong emotions filled the air as lawmakers voiced their opinions. One representative expressed deep concern for the safety and privacy of women. They argued that allowing transgender women into spaces traditionally reserved for biological women would invalidate the rights and feelings of those women. This perspective sheds light on the legitimate worries many feel about their own safety in public restrooms, locker rooms, and sports venues. While advocates for transgender rights emphasize inclusion, it is vital that the voices of women who may feel uncomfortable or unsafe in these situations are heard.

As the debate unfolded, it became evident that the issue is not just theoretical; it touches real lives and experiences. The representative noted that some members within their party felt ignored or pressured into silence about their concerns. This illustrates a growing disconnect within the Democratic Party, where many feel they cannot express their views for fear of backlash. A recent defection from the party over this issue highlights how important it is for every voice to be acknowledged, as women across New Hampshire seek genuine conversations about their rights and comfort.

The complexities surrounding this legislation require nuanced discussions rather than blanket accusations of bigotry or hatred. When genuine questions arise about the impact of gender policies on women, it is dismissive to silence those concerns without thoughtful dialogue. Many people in the state, including those who identify as liberal, find themselves torn. They want to support those who are often marginalized while also advocating for the safety of women.

The clash over House Bill 148 underscores a fundamental question about rights and freedoms in America. On one hand, there is the desire for inclusivity that recognizes the rights of transgender individuals. On the other, there is the undeniable right of women to have safe, private spaces. As the nation grapples with these issues, it is crucial to find a balance that respects and protects all individuals involved. This conversation is not just about legislation; it is about preserving the values of respect, dignity, and safety for everyone, especially those who may feel voiceless in the current political climate.
